The room was spacious and the view from our room was excellent. The breakfast was excellent. The choice of eggs was good, the fruit selection was a lot and all fresh fruits, and the choice of cold cuts and salad was excellent as well.

The location of the hotel is in the West side of Shinjuku which were informed is a predominantly business area. The real fun and vibrant part of Shinjuku to explore is the east side where all the restaurants. shopping, bars are located., so it is about a 15-20 min walk from the hotel to the east side of Shinjuku, below the Shinjuku station.

Is there parking available at Hyatt Regency Tokyo?

Yes, there is parking available at the Hyatt Regency Tokyo for ¥1.500 per day. The parking is conveniently located on site and open to the public. Unfortunately, parking reservation is not possible, so it is on a first-come, first-served basis.
